Soo... 2 days from when I left Chicago, here I am in Sydney. I'm staying with my uncle's best friend in a quaint suburb about 5 minutes from the ocean. I got settled and what not, and being that the day was beginning here, I have the whole day to just hang out and get used to this 14 hour time difference. Right now its, what, 2am in Chi-town? Well, we spent a nice day walking around the beaches here. What can I say so far except for that I loooove it! I just loooove water and the smell of ocean, so right off the bat I feel happy being soo close to it. So far my impression of Sydney is a combo of San Fran (with the rolling hills and obviously being by the ocean), Seattle (with the climate. Today it was cloudy, sunny, rainy, more cloudy, and more drizzly. But the word is that the weather is rarely like this and that is it usually super sunny), Colorado (everyone is athletic and super active it seems), and Vermont in how they everything seems super environmentally friendly. I love all the nature around here and so far the people seem pretty nice. Oh, and they are really into surfing here, which is REALLY cool to see, being that its kinda cold out ("cold" meaning low 60's -ish). Coming from hot and humid Chicago, it feels cold to me, so I can't imagine even swimming. I'm sure I will though, I have to!! Tomorrow I'm doing my pow-wow in the city to see the Opera House, etc.
